Join a growing team with this exciting new opportunity for an advanced level Process Engineer at our Frederick, Colorado GMP facility. Work in our dynamic, fast-paced, API-Biopharma manufacturing environment with the ability to contribute to the growing industry of oligonucleotide (DNA-RNA) based therapeutics.

Responsibilities may include but are not limited to :

  • Support the Manufacturing group with day-to-day troubleshooting and maintenance activities, identification of process improvement and optimization opportunities, review of SOPs and MBRs.
  • Responsible for small to large sized capital projects throughout all phases of the project lifecycle, including the development of user requirement specifications, process design, equipment and instrumentation specification / selection, equipment procurement, installation, commissioning, qualification, and turn-over to manufacturing.
  • Responsible for project management aspects, including project schedule, budget, and coordination of multi-disciplinary teams.
  • Support Chemical Development and Manufacturing Tech Services groups with activities such as technical transfer and scale-up of processes into manufacturing.
  • Support EHS activities including PHA, PSSR, and PSM compliance.
  • Support Validation activities including review of Factory Acceptance Test and Site Acceptance Test (FAT / SAT) protocols and participating in FAT / SAT execution, review of installation, operational, and performance qualification (IQ / OQ / PQ) protocols, participating in IOPQ execution, and review of final reports.
  • Support Quality Assurance activities including writing, review, and / or resolution of Change Controls (CC / CSC), Corrective and Preventive Actions (CAPAs), and audit responses.
  • Perform job functions and responsibilities independently and with limited direction.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or's or Master's Degree in Chemical Engineering or equivalent education / experience.
  • 4+ years of combined experience in pharma / biopharma and fine chemicals industry to include experience with P&IDs, facility layouts, mass and energy balances, solvent handling, equipment sizing calculations, user requirement specifications (URSs), standard operating procedures (SOPs), and process troubleshooting.
  • Desired qualifications :

  • 3+ years of experience managing small to large-sized projects through all phases, including design, design review, process hazard analysis, equipment procurement, installation, commissioning, and qualification is desirable.
  • Familiarity with current ASME BPE hygienic piping and equipment design standards, electrical standards such as National Fire Protection Association / National Electrical Code (NFPA 70 / NEC), and International Fire and Building Code.
  • Experience with design and programming of industrial control systems, including SCADA, PLCs, and BAS.
  • Experience with validation documentation, including installation, operational, and performance qualification (IQ / OQ / PQ) protocols.
  • Ability to use AutoCAD or Visio.
  • Engineering, communication, and organizational skills to support the safe, efficient, and compliant production of API within a fast-paced, dynamic, contract manufacturing facility.
  • Self-motivated, hands-on problem solver with the ability to work within multi-discipline teams, including process development, manufacturing, validation, quality assurance, safety, and project management personnel.
